在当今快节奏的团队环境中,高效的文档管理对于项目成功至关重要。Markdown作为一种轻量级标记语言,以其易用性、灵活性以及与多种工具的兼容性而广受欢迎。本文将探讨如何利用Markdown来提升项目文档的效率,同时提供团队协作和可视化展示的秘诀。
一、Markdown简介
Markdown是一种纯文本格式,它使用简单的标记语法来格式化文本。与传统的WYSIWYG(所见即所得)编辑器相比,Markdown更加强调内容而非格式,这使得它在项目管理中尤其有用。
二、Markdown的优势
1. 易于编辑和阅读
Markdown语法简单直观,使得编辑和阅读文档变得轻松愉快。团队成员可以快速上手,无需复杂的培训。
2. 跨平台兼容
Markdown生成的文档可以轻松地导出为多种格式,如HTML、PDF、Word等,确保了跨平台兼容性。
3. 与版本控制工具集成
Markdown文档可以与Git等版本控制工具完美集成,便于团队跟踪文档变更和版本管理。
三、提升项目文档效率的Markdown技巧
1. 使用标题和子标题
通过合理的标题结构,可以使文档结构清晰,便于阅读和理解。例如:
# 项目文档
## 一、项目概述
## 二、团队组成
## 三、时间线
### 3.1 项目启动
### 3.2 关键里程碑
### 3.3 项目交付
2. 列表使用
列表可以有效地展示项目任务、需求、风险等信息。例如:
- 功能需求
- 用户注册
- 用户登录
- 信息展示
- 非功能需求
- 系统稳定性
- 安全性
- 易用性
3. 引用和链接
Markdown支持多种引用和链接方式,有助于在文档中插入外部资源或对相关文档进行引用。例如:
> 引用内容:[引用来源](引用链接)
4. 表格使用
表格可以清晰地展示项目数据、任务分配等信息。例如:
| 任务名称 | 负责人 | 状态 | 完成日期 |
|----------|--------|------|----------|
| 任务1 | 张三 | 进行中 | 2023-03-10 |
| 任务2 | 李四 | 完成中 | 2023-03-15 |
5. 代码块展示
对于涉及编程的项目,Markdown支持代码块的展示。例如:
```python
def hello_world():
print("Hello, World!")
”`
四、团队协作与可视化展示
1. 利用GitHub、GitLab等平台
这些平台提供在线编辑、评论、版本控制等功能,有助于团队成员协作。
2. 使用可视化工具
Markdown支持多种可视化工具,如Mermaid、PlantUML等,可以将流程图、架构图等可视化内容嵌入到文档中。
3. 定期分享与更新
团队应定期分享和更新项目文档,确保所有成员对项目进度有清晰的认识。
通过以上方法,Markdown可以帮助团队轻松提升项目文档效率,实现高效的团队协作与可视化展示。在实践过程中,团队成员可以不断积累经验,探索更多适用于自身项目的Markdown技巧。
